1 Per Diem is a handbag and jewelry line created by Philippines-born designer Vanessa Espinosa. After a career in diplomacy in Washington, D.C., Espinosa relocated to New York in 2005 to pursue more creative endeavors.
After graduating from FIT, she gained experience in various sectors of the industry, working for various brands including Comme des Garcons and Issey Miyake.
Inspired by city living and wanderlust, Espinosa designed a line that is both functional and timeless, going for an aesthetic that’s a perfect balance of “rustic-luxe”. With handbags created from the finest Italian leather and jewelry made from industrial materials including leather, copper, and brass, 1 Per Diem encompasses both the primitiveness and uniqueness of New York City Streets.
